ABSTRACT

OBJECTIVE:

To promote its comprehensive utilization, the involatile constituents of Mentha haplocalyx were studied systematically.

METHOD:

The chemical components were isolated and purified by silca gel column chromatography and recrystallization. The chemical structures were elucidated on the basis of physico-chemical properties and spectral data.

RESULT:

Eight compounds were isolated and identified as acacetin (I), tilianine (II), linarin (III), n-butyl-beta-D-fructopyranoside (IV), ursolic acid (V), oleanolic acid (VI), beta-sitosterol (VII), daucosterol (VIII).

CONCLUSION:

Compounds I approximately V were obtained from this plant for the first time.
